For devices with RS485 output there is recommended to use shielded twisted copper cable,
maximal length 1200m. The cable must be located at indoor rooms. Nominal cable impedance should
be 100 Ω, loop resistance max. 240 Ω, cable capacity max. 65 pF/m. Outside diameter of the cable
for regulator connection must be from 3 to 6.5 mm. Suitable cable is e.g. SYKFY 2x2x0.5 mm
2
,
where one wire pair serves for device powering and the other pair for communication link.
The cable should be led in one line, i.e. NOT to „tree“ or „star“. Termination resistor should be
located at the end. For short distance other topology is allowed. Terminate the network by a
termination resistor. The value of the resistor is recommended about 120
. For short distance
termination resistor can be left out.
The communication cable must be placed as far as possible from potential interference sources.
